WebbPruning Crape myrtle flowers on new growth of the season, so if you choose to prune, do so in the dormant season, i.e. later winter to early spring before growth resumes. Avoid pruning in early fall before the first frost, because pruning forces new growth and keeps the plant from going dormant. Webb4 feb. 2024 · If you need to prune your crapemyrtle tree or shrub, thinning branches to limb up the crapemyrtle is the correct method. Remove lower limbs that are thinner than a pencil diameter. While the plant is young, it is acceptable to prune the top of the branches. When it gets older, this is unacceptable.

To correctly prune a mature crepe myrtle, you need three tools: 1. A hand pruner to clip twigs and branches less than ½-inch thick. 2. Loppers to cut branches a ½ inch to 1½ inches thick. 3. Pole pruners or a pruning saw which you can use to cut branches more than 1½ inches thick. Webb15 apr. 2024 · Many people, seeking to restrict the growth of the plants, prune crepe myrtle trees back severely in winter, in order to limit the plants to one main stem. But such pruning ruins their appearance and should be avoided in favor of selecting dwarf varieties. For non-dwarf varieties, limit your pruning to thinning to open up the plant.
